Surprise parking fees
We arrived at the hotel just to find out that we have to pay an extra $80 plus tax for parking ($40 per day). The location was great and I know that parking is impossible in San Francisco, however I would have liked to know that I will have to pay extra for parking when I booked the room. The parking was not mentioned anywhere, so I assumed it was included in my stay. I just wish I was informed prior about this fee, which ended up being a third of my room reservations, so I could research other parking lots in the surrounding area or simply prepare to pay the extra expense. Other than that, the hotel was great, room was clean and the staff was very friendly, would definitely recommend for a stay in San Francisco, but expect to spend a lot more.

King Louis
Worth staying at while in San Francisco.
Holiday Inn Van Ness - Great location. Transportation everywhere. Very clean - hotel staff know their job. If renting a car, best to do it at the sundry-shop in the hotel because this will allow you to park at the hotel for FREE - otherwise it cost $38 per night. Downside: no safety boxes either in the room or available at reception.
